We woke up to thick fog this morning...not a good start to the day. The fog lifted about mid morning but the low clouds lasted the better part of the day.

Al went up and replaced an eye bolt from the pickup head and discovered a tightener spring had turned into several separate coils, so after calling around, found a replacement at the CaseIH dealer in Pierre...dang, have to go to the bright lights.

We knew we wouldn't be able to combine unless the sun came out, so we figured we might as well go to Pierre to get the part, shop a bit and get a Chinese food fix in. We came out of the dealer with just the part this time...no toys...so that meant a buck or two extra for Marilyn to spend at Walmart.

After a short lap around Walmart, we went downtown for supper then took a tour down by the river. The sun was trying to break through but it was already 6pm, so the chance that it would dry down was fast disappearing. We headed back to Gettysburg to see if we could give it a try...if the sun was shining there, that is.

It was, so Al went up to put the spring in and do a test...16%...a no go, and the elevator was long closed, so that made it final...no combining for today.

At least the farmer was able to finish swathing...
